Output fec62b99a99fa13fdffab461e398f5bfb02804667d14bec25f7c39de068489e0:2

value
1304480
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abb9819eaebbd6021b18eba2c8c23f38f0c87a43 OP_EQUAL
address
3HM1hYzP8FjDhVadkiLTA4bud4Rejvc4ea
transaction
fec62b99a99fa13fdffab461e398f5bfb02804667d14bec25f7c39de068489e0
spent
true